A 15-lead flat package IC designed to accept TTL logic levels and drive inductive loads such as relays solenoids DC motors and stepping motors. Two inhibit inputs are provided to disable the device independently of the input signals. The L293D is a monolithic integrated high voltage high current 4-channel driver designed to accept standard DTL or TTL logic levels and drive inductive loads such as relays solenoids DC and stepping motors and for switching power transistors. To simplify use as two bridges each pair of channels is equipped with an enable input. A separate supply input is provided for the control logic allowing operation of this at a lower voltage than the output stage. This device is suitable for use in switching applications at frequencies up to 5kHz. It is encapsulated in a 16-pin DIL package. The MAX4427 is a dual non-inverting monolithic power MOSFET driver designed to convert TTLCMOS inputs to high voltagecurrent outputs. Delay times are virtually independent of VDD and the high current output drivers rapidly charge and discharge the gate capacitance of even the largest power MOSFETs to within millivolts of the supply rails. This produces the power MOSFETs minimum on resistance. The high speed device is ideal for switching power supplies and DCDC convertors as it minimises power loses.The device has easy-to-drive inputs that should be connected to ground if unused. Drivers can be paralleled by connecting both inputs and outputs together. Supplied in an 8-pin DIL package.
